Abstract

Job satisfaction is a critical element for the sustainability of a company. The relationship between personal and professional life balance, commonly referred to as work-life balance, and job satisfaction has garnered significant attention because work-life balance can influence employees' satisfaction levels with their jobs. On the other hand, work stress often hinders the achievement of optimal job satisfaction. This study aims to analyze the effect of work-life balance on job satisfaction with work stress as a mediating variable. The research employs a quantitative approach conducted on the employees of CV Satya Dharma Transport, located at Jl. Bumbak Dauh No. 84, Umalas, Bali, with a total sample of 32 employees obtained through a saturated sampling method. Data collection was carried out through interviews and questionnaires. The analytical technique used is Structural Equation Modeling (SEM) with a Partial Least Squares (PLS) approach. The results of the study indicate that work-life balance has a positive and significant effect on job satisfaction, work-life balance has a negative and significant effect on work stress, work stress has a negative and significant effect on job satisfaction, and work stress significantly mediates the effect of work-life balance on job satisfaction.
